Vanquish Volante-Ultimate Volante
The Aston Martin Vanquish, the ultimate grand tourer, the stunning product of 100 years of Aston Martin Power, Beauty & Soul. How to enhance the character and capability of our Super GT? Simple; the same engineering expertise, the same dynamic performance, the same world-leading design – but the thrill of open top driving.
Vanquish Volante – The Ultimate Convertible
Sculpted Beauty & Strength
Proportion, presence, purity. Vanquish Volante delivers the most beautiful body-shape in its class. Subtle changes needed extensive design work. All new aerodynamically tuned decklid and tonneau. New full-height windscreen with glass directly meeting roof. First fully carbon-fibre skinned Volante. Taking something away allowed us to add so much more.
A roof that’s simple to use and simple to change. We designed Vanquish Volante without complication or clutter. Taking just 14 secs to remove, with just one button push, the lightweight fabric roof fits snugly beneath the tonneau cover with no impact on exterior styling.
Designed for Performance
Blistering performance levels from the most powerful Volante we’ve ever created. The advanced AM29 V12 engine delivers 630Nm of torque, 568bhp (576 PS) of peak power and a sprint of just 3.8 secs. Breakthrough engine technology; machined combustion chambers, enlarged throttle bodies and knock sensing ensure AM29, delivers power throughout the rev range. The thrill of open-top driving is delivered by class-leading technical expertise.
Only Aston Martin could create a convertible which maintained the aerodynamic performance of a coupe. Stability at speed. Sharp cornering. Minimised drag. The combination of re-engineered body panels and the advanced rear aero-duct help create lift balance whether the roof is up or down.
Producing the same range-topping performance achieved in Vanquish Coupe in Vanquish Volante was an engineering challenge – a challenge we passed. Powered by the same AM11 V12 engine, acceleration of 4.1secs and peak power of 573PS ensures this is the quickest accelerating Volante we’ve produced. It’s also the stiffest with a body which maintains all the dynamic agility of Vanquish Coupe.

Specifications
Max power | 424 kW (568 bhp / 576 PS) at 6650 rpm |
Fuel tank capacity | 20.6 gal. |
Engine | 6.0 L V12 |
Drivetrain | Rear Wheel Drive |
Fuel Type | Premium unleaded |
Maximum torque | 630 Nm (465 lb ft) at 5500 rpm |
Max speed | 197 mph (317 km/h) |
Transmission | 8-speed automatic |
Length | 4692 mm (184.7”) |
Width | 1912 mm (75.2”) |
Height | 1294 mm (50.9”) |
Wheelbase | 2740 mm (107.9”) |
Curb Weight | 4,065 lbs. |
Engine bore x stroke | 3.5″ x 3.1″ |
Compression ratio | 11.00 to 1 |
Estimated MPG | 13 City / 21 HWY |

If a person writes a check without sufficient funds in an associated account to cover it, the check will bounce, or be returned for insufficient funds. Each state has laws regulating how merchants may respond to bounced checks. In Connecticut, the merchant may file a civil suit and press criminal charges if the check writer does not reimburse him for a bounced check after the merchant has sent several notices regarding the matter.
Posted Notice Requirement
Merchants and other business owners who accept checks must post a notice where customers are likely to see it warning them of the potential consequences of writing bad checks. The notice must include the civil penalties that bad check writers may face, the appropriate Connecticut statute number and an advisory that the check writer may also face criminal penalties
Civil and Criminal Penalties
As of 2010, civil courts may require the check writer to reimburse the merchant for the value of the check plus pay up to $750 if he has no back account or $400 if the check is returned for insufficient funds. If the merchant chooses to press criminal charges, the bad check writer may face a fine of up to $1,000 and up to one year in jail. Writing a bad check is a felony charge if the check was for more than $1,000 and a misdemeanor if written for a lesser amount.
Required Written Notices
If a check bounces, the merchant must send the check writer a letter by certified mail at the check writer's last known address or place of business. Usually this letter is sent to the address on the writer's check. The letter must inform the writer that the check was returned ask him to reimburse the merchant for the amount of the check and inform him of the potential criminal or civil penalties if he fails to do so. If the check writers does not respond to the letter within 15 days of receipt, the merchant must send a second letter. This letter must inform the check writer that he has 30 days to reimburse the merchant before the merchant takes legal action against him. Both letters must be written in both English and Spanish.
